either the Koni's, or save another $100 or so and get some re-valved bilsteins from Sam that match the G2 spring rates so as the shocks last longer and you get the full potential out of them...regular HDs don't have the correct valving for anything else besides stock springs. G2s would handle horribly and feel crappy on regular HDs
